I want to do a page that looks like a tag cloud that lists all the things my clients could be doing with their free time (like waterskiing, watching movies, surfing.....) Is there anything out there that can take on the appearance of a tag cloud? Or do I have to manually do this in photoshop?
Yeah, just do it in plain ol' html and add different text sizes with css. Could be something like this: <span style="font-size: 15pt;">Surfing</span> <span style="font-size: 20pt;">Watching TV</span> <span style="font-size: 17pt;">Sleeping</span> <br /> <span style="font-size: 12pt;">Family Time</span> <span style="font-size: 25pt;">Travelling</span> <span style="font-size: 14pt;">Meeting People</span> HTML: Personally I think it's easier with photoshop, just type all the words in a text box and give them different font sizes (They can all be on the same layer)
